How much does a Dozer Operator make?

The average salary for a Dozer Operator is $49,938 per year in the US.

A Dozer Operator plays a key role in many construction and landscaping projects. This job involves moving large amounts of dirt and debris. The average yearly salary for a Dozer Operator is around $49,938. This figure can vary based on experience and location.

The salary range for Dozer Operators can be quite broad. At the lower end, some operators earn about $34,000 per year. As experience grows, salaries can climb to over $74,000. Many factors influence these numbers, including the size of the projects and the region where the work takes place. For instance, operators in urban areas often see higher pay compared to those in rural settings.

How to earn more as a Dozer Operator?

Becoming a Dozer Operator can lead to a rewarding career. To earn more, focus on key areas that can boost your skills and marketability. Experience and expertise often lead to higher pay. Employers value operators who can handle complex tasks efficiently. Continuous learning and certification can also open doors to better-paying positions.

Here are five factors that can help increase your earnings as a Dozer Operator:

  1. Gain Experience: More experience leads to higher pay. Work on various projects to build your skills.
  2. Get Certified: Certifications show your commitment to the job. They can make you more attractive to employers.
  3. Learn New Skills: Stay updated with the latest technology and techniques. This can make you more valuable.
  4. Seek Advanced Roles: Move into supervisory or specialized roles. These positions often come with higher pay.
  5. Work in High-Demand Areas: Locations with a shortage of skilled operators can offer higher wages.
